Ian Potter - Leadership & Management
Ian is the Chief Executive of the Gosport and Fareham Multi-Academy Trust. The GFM was the first local Multi-Academy Trust (MAT) in Hampshire, United Kingdom. Prior to its formation in 2017, he was the Headteacher of Bay House School during which time all five Ofsted inspections judged the leadership to be outstanding.
Ian’s research interests include System Leadership. He co-coordinates the International School Leadership Development Network, researching Social Justice Leadership in schools internationally. He is Chair of the BELMAS Council, the Society’s Coordinator for International Affairs and their representative on the CCEAM Board.
Ian is also a member of the BERA Conference Committee and ASCL Local Representative for Hampshire. He is a Fellow of the Chartered College of Teaching, a Senior Associate of the AoEA and a Thomas International Personality Profile Analysis Practitioner.

Dr Sue Jennings - Neuro-Dramatic Play
Dr Sue Jennings has worked all over the world as a Drama Therapist, mentor and coach. In Greece she established the first Dramatherapy Training programme in Athens. She is a published author of numerous books across a wide range of related subjects. Her seminal book ‘Healthy Attachments and Neuro-Dramatic-Play’ has been translated into Greek. She has worked in many countries establishing training courses in Dramatherapy, Play Therapy and Neuro-Dramatic-Play. Currently she is Senior Research Fellow at the Shakespeare Institute, Stratford-upon-Avon (University of Birmingham). www.ndpltd.org.

Paul Denegri - Songwriting
Over a 35 year career span Paul Denegri (HonARAM, FTCL, LTCL) has earned his reputation as an inspirational and creative teacher, conductor, composer, arranger, performer and adjudicator. At Trinity College he was awarded the I’ll Sono di Ottone Prize for Performance twice in successive years and the Student Union Chamber Prize. He has performed and recorded with the London Festival Orchestra and the BBC Symphony Orchestra to name but two. Paul was appointed Head of Brass, Percussion and Jazz and Commercial Music at Wells Cathedral school in 1986 and then went on to become Head of Music Performance at the School. In recognition of his services to music education and achievement within the music profession Paul was awarded an Honorary Associate to The Royal Academy of Music London. Paul is a published songwriter, composer and arranger and has written four full length musicals two of which received four star reviews on The Edinburgh Fringe Festival. He also has his own music and literature publishing company Pandon Ltd which also promotes songwriters and composers.

Antigone Gyra - Physical & Dance Theatre
Antigone Gyra studied dance theatre at Laban Centre in London. She is the founder and artistic director of Kinitiras Network for Performing Arts (www.kinitiras.com). With Kinitiras she founded and directed the first residency centre for performing arts in Greece, from 2008 until 2019 , Kinitiras Studio.
Her works with Kinitiras have been commissioned many times from the Ministry of culture and other public and private organisations and have been performed in Greece and abroad. She is also designing and running community based , dance in education and elderly people programs. As a freelance choreographer she is working at the theatre with many directors in National and free theatre and she is teaching movement and choreography in professional drama and dance schools.

Anna Tsichli - Physical & Collaborative Theatre
Anna Tsichli Boissonnas studied at the National and Kapodistrian University of Athens, The Royal Central School of Speech and Drama, Panteion University of Social and Political Sciences and University of Bern.
She devised and directed performances, video art, events and happenings. Her works have been presented in Greece, Switzerland and other countries. She has collaborated as a dramaturg with several movement and performance-based groups.
She participated in festivals, congresses, committees, European research programs and workshops in Greece, Cyprus, UK, Denmark and Switzerland.
She has been teaching Devised Theatre and Theatre Directing for 17 years at the Department of Theatre Studies, Faculty of Fine Arts, University of Peloponnese. at drama schools, detoxification centers, arts centers and schools in Greece, Cyprus, Denmark, Switzerland and UK.
